According to the Chinese zodiac, each person is assigned with one of the twelve zodiac animals, that is, rat, ox, tiger, rabbit, dragon, snake, horse, goat, monkey, rooster, dog and pig, that form a rotating 12-year cycle. The tiger ranks third in this zodiac cycle. 2022 is the Year of the Tiger.

As the Chinese New Year of the Tiger is approaching, do you know how to say the year of the tiger blessings? Today, let’s learn some blessings related with tiger. Hope you can get to use some of them during the coming Chinese New Year.


图片
虎年大吉【hǔ nián dà jí】

Wishing you good luck in the year of the Tiger!


虎虎生威 【hǔ hǔ shēng wēi】

Wishing you all the vigor and vitality of the tiger!


龙腾虎跃【lóng téng hǔ yuè】

Wishing you prosperous and thriving in new year!


虎运连年 【hǔ yùn lián nián】

As lucky as the Tiger year after year!


瑞虎丰年  【rùi hǔ fēng nián】

May lucky Tiger bring you a good harvest.


福虎贺岁【fú hǔ hè sùi】

Lucky Tiger welcomes a brand new year!


虎年如意【hǔ nián rú yì】

Things going as you planned in the Year of Tiger!


虎气冲天 【hǔ qì chōng tiān】

A great Tiger Year ahead!
